    I know this is a hate thread, but Wilder (to me), did indeed look "bad" tonight. Washington kind of exposed a major deficiency he has right now <-- more on this later.

    Perhaps Wilder could barely spar leading up to the fight due to his hand & arm recovery or something... only his truly camp knows. His balance and defense were terrible tonight. He also didn't look as well-conditioned as usual.

    Two things:
    1. That ref should never work a "title" fight again. :laser-kill:
    2. Somebody needs to teach Washington how to tie his man up when he has to. Not to excessively clinch, but to tie up in the event that he's got a guy wildly flailing away at him trying to force a stoppage.
